Table 5.1: Popular business cases in the market today, their enablers and involved actor
Most popular Grid Business Cases
in the market
The Grid benefit (value-
proposition or added-value)
Main actors involved
1. Company utilises an internal
Grid solution as a virtualisation
technique to improve the utilisa-
tion of resources (also known as the
“Enterprise Grid”)
For the company: Performance
differentiation and collaboration
benefit in case of inter depart-
ments (VO-like) virtualisation of
resources.
The company
Grid s/w and application
providers
Systems integrator (can be
the same with the Grid s/w
provider)
2. Company rents external
computing resources through the
internet with Grid being the under-
lying infrastructure on the provider's
side
For the company: Performance
differentiation
The company
Resources provider
(e.g. Amazon & Sun)
